## Overview of Online Committee Responsibilities
9+
10+
The Online Committee is responsible for bridging the gap between in-person attendees and the global Django community tuning in remotely. DjangoCon US, mostly a hybrid conference, brings together hundreds of Djangonauts yearly to join from around the world through an online platform, watching live streams (talks/tutorials), engaging in chat, and participating in virtual activities.
11+
12+
This committee ensures that the remote experience is as welcoming, organized, and engaging as the in-person one. The committee works closely with the A/V Chair, the Volunteer Committee, and the DEFNA board to select and configure the online conference platform, recruit and manage online moderators, and coordinate all digital-facing activities during the event.
13+
14+
Past platforms used include [Venueless](https://venueless.org/en/) (2024/2025). The platform is recommended by the Online Chair in collaboration with the DEFNA board, and may change year to year depending on community needs.
15+
16+
17+
### Team Size
18+
2 to 4 members (Chair + Co-chair recommended, plus 1–2 additional team members)
19+
20+
21+
### Key Relationships
22+
* A/V Chair: coordinate platform testing and live stream integration
23+
* Volunteer Committee: recruit and onboard online moderators
24+
* DEFNA Board: approve platform selection and budget
25+
* Conference Chair: align on schedule, activities, and day-of logistics
26+
* Communications Team: promote online ticket availability and activities

## Online Committee Checklist
99

10-
- [ ] First item
11-
- [ ] Second item
10+
### General
11+
* Recruit an Online Committee Co-chair and 1–2 additional team members early during the planning cycle.
12+
* Attend weekly/bi-weekly organizer check-ins and report on online committee progress.
13+
* Document decisions and processes so future committees can build on them.

## Pre-Conference
15+
### Pre-Conference
16+
* Select an online conference platform in collaboration with the DEFNA board (previous platforms include Venueless; selection may be influenced by sponsorship deals and community needs).
17+
* Prepare or update the [Online Volunteer/Moderator Guidebook](https://docs.google.com/document/d/1OjwaufQv2jvXTQf4apjFkjqu9Cznj8QtW1o4URZ-Kdc/edit?tab=t.0#heading=h.iokuakmruk4m), covering platform navigation, moderation duties, Code of Conduct enforcement, and escalation paths.
18+
* Recruit online moderators/volunteers (coordinate with the Volunteer Committee for sign-up forms and onboarding).
1419

15-
- [ ] First item
16-
- [ ] Second item
20+
### At-Conference
21+
* Brief and coordinate online moderators each morning before sessions begin and during emergencies.
22+
* Monitor the online platform throughout the day; respond to attendee questions and technical issues.
23+
* Actively engage with the online audience in chat where possible by welcoming attendees, highlighting talks, and fostering discussion.
24+
* Communicate in real-time with the A/V Chair to resolve any streaming or platform issues.
25+
* Escalate Code of Conduct concerns to the CoC team promptly.

### Other / Post-Conference
28+
* Collect feedback from online attendees and moderators on the platform and experience.
29+
* Write a post-conference retrospective (report) documenting what worked, what didn’t, and suggestions for the next year’s Online Committee.
30+
* Update the Online Volunteer Guidebook with lessons learned.
31+
* Coordinate with the A/V Chair on making recorded session videos available on YouTube after the conference.
